Definition
An inborn error of proline/orinthine metabolism that covers a wide spectrum of phenotypes and is caused by pathogenic variants in the aldehyde dehydrogenase 18 family member A1 (ALDH18A1) gene. These variants lead to a variety of neurocutaneous and motor syndromes characterized by cutis laxa, connective tissue weakness, facial dysmorphism, growth restriction, developmental delay, cataracts, hypotonia, hypertonia, and amyotrophy.
